🌿 Season Selection:Four-Season Landscapes and Shooting Focus
The Nalati Grassland’s four-season landscapes differ significantly, and photography tour itineraries should be designed according to seasonal characteristics:
Spring (April-May):Snow melts, the grassland turns green, and wildflowers begin to bloom — ideal for shooting morning mist, streams, and newborn livestock. There are fewer tourists during this time, but some mountain roads may require route changes due to incomplete snowmelt.
Summer (June-August):The grassland enters its peak blooming period, with golden lotus flowers, wild poppies, and other flora covering the mountains. The contrast between blue skies, white clouds, and green grassland makes this the golden period for shooting landscapes and cultural subjects (such as the nomadic life of various ethnic groups).
Autumn (September-October):The forests display layered autumn colors, with birch and pine woods interweaving into vibrant hues. Morning mist and backlighting create excellent shooting conditions, ideal for creating autumn pastoral-themed works.

Sample Itinerary (6-day summer tour example):
D1:Gather in Urumqi, drive to Nalati Town (about 8 hours), photographing the northern section of Duku Highway en route.
D2:Shoot sunrise over Sky Grassland in the early morning, nomadic scenes during the day, and River Valley Grassland sunset in the evening.
D3:Full-day shooting along Panlong Ancient Road, including snow mountains, forests, and grassland transition zones.
D4:Head to Snow Lotus Valley (requiring hiking or horseback riding) to capture alpine meadows and snow peaks in one frame.
D5:Free creation or visit surrounding villages for cultural subjects, returning to Nalati Town in the evening.
D6:Return to Urumqi, stopping at Gongnaisi Forest Farm for supplementary shooting.
